Frozen foods, which are refined right after they are harvested, commonly preserve a lot more vitamins than "fresh" veggies, which may rest on shelves for days prior to obtaining to the grocery store. When getting packaged dishes from local firms, request for extra veggies. Consider supplementing the dish with a homemade side dish.
Does your grandfather need assist with cooking? Contact Meals on Wheels of America to locate a regional program that will supply totally free meals to their home. All adults older than sixty are qualified. Note that Meals on Tires doesn't deliver on weekend breaks, so you'll have to make other plans. Can a neighbor help? Just how about a local church or other religious organization? Or ask a regional favorite restaurant to deliver a pair of dishes.
If your mom's on a special diet regimen, compose the day's food selection on a chalkboard and inquire to check each product off as it's taken in. Fax an once a week purchasing list to your moms and dad's local market and ask for it to be supplied. You can also spend for it over the phone with your charge card.

If they have despised yogurt all their life, do not start feeding it to them now simply since they are much less able to stand up to. A water filter makes a terrific present for an older moms and dad or grandparent. 4 or 5 smaller sized dishes throughout the day can be more workable than 3 big ones.
If your parent has vision troubles, use the "clock" method of offering food: the primary dish is right before them at "six o'clock," the starch meal is farthest and straight opposite at "midday," and so on. When friends and family call and ask what gift they can bring, recommend ready foods.
